How they compare

Madagascar currently reports 2,961 1000 USD against 2,098 1000 USD in Tunisia, a difference of 863 1000 USD.

That makes Madagascar's figure about 1.4 times Tunisia's.

The two have swapped places 5 times across 16 shared years of data; in 1997 it was Madagascar ahead.

Madagascar ranks 31st and Tunisia ranks 34th of 140 countries.

Across the 3 decades both report, Madagascar averaged higher in 1 and Tunisia in 2.

The database contains data on the bilateral trade flows in roundwood, prim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world. The main types of primary forest products included in are: ro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further. The definitions are available.
